ELECTORAL (AMENDMENT) ACT 2001 — PART 3 ORDER 2002 (REVOCATION) ORDER 2005

The Minister for the Environment, Heritage and Local Government, in exercise of the powers conferred on him by section 5(4) of the Electoral (Amendment) Act 2004 (No. 15 of 2004), hereby orders as follows:—

1. This Order may be cited as the Electoral (Amendment Act 2001 — Part 3 Order 2002 (Revocation) Order 2005.

2. The Electoral (Amendment) Act 2001 — Part 3 Order 2002, insofar as it relates to the Dáil constituency of Meath is hereby revoked.

 GIVEN under the Official Seal of the Minister for the Environment, Heritage and Local Government this 17th day of February 2005.

 DICK ROCHE,

Minister for the Environment, Heritage and Local Government.

EXPLANATORY NOTE.

(This note is not part of the Instrument and does not purport to be a legal interpretation).

This Order revokes, insofar as it relates to the Dáil constituency of Meath, the Electoral (Amendment) Act 2001 — Part 3 Order 2002 which requires use of electronic voting and counting in the constituency.
